All Time Domestic Box Office for Comedy Movies

This chart contains the top 100 Comedy movies based on the cumulative domestic box office.

The Domestic Market is defined as the North American movie territory (consisting of the United States, Canada, Puerto Rico and Guam).
This table is updated daily to reflect the latest studio reports.
Note: This chart is not adjusted for inflation.
